Transaction 161aa7509b4cb1383cb48d902f0a334e27e309ddfd1da160fb4c9c011fc34d02
1 Input
2 Outputs
- 161aa7509b4cb1383cb48d902f0a334e27e309ddfd1da160fb4c9c011fc34d02:0
- 161aa7509b4cb1383cb48d902f0a334e27e309ddfd1da160fb4c9c011fc34d02:1
value 950445
address 18ZRfDfi5e9E19qFntvbwEDhscAHZ36Tu7
value 29000000
address 1M9QZBeXFxysmgZ5FyYH5mqWNAxk4fZkr6